Turns our we are wrong justn. They look similar to the 2004-2006 wheels. Those were split 5 spoke of almost the same design and smaller.

These are from the first years of the design change from 2007-2009. Before they put the beak on the MDX. The power plenum grill I think was one of the best grill designs. Had they only gone with that front instead of the beak .
